Tucked behind the Phase 1 spine, this pocket is wall-to-wall CGHS blocks and DDA flats with very little standalone housing. The pattern on each block is the same and it matters here: water arrives into an underground sump, then pressure pumps lift it to the overhead tank that feeds the flats. Because the two tanks are linked in one loop, the condition of the buried one decides how clean the water reaching the taps really is. A neglected sump undoes any rooftop cleaning within days.
We clean the pair as a system: the sump is ventilated, air-tested, pumped down and de-sludged by hand and wet-vacuum, then jet-washed and disinfected before the overhead tank is done in turn. In a linked sump-and-overhead setup, the sump is where sediment first drops out of the incoming supply, and every pump cycle stirs some of it toward the rooftop tank above. Dozens of flats draw from one block reservoir, so the volume passing through keeps a fresh silt layer forming on the sump floor. Skipping the buried tank means the roof tank simply refills with the same disturbed sediment.
Sealed under the block, these sumps also hold stale air and, being shared by many families, tend to go long stretches with nobody responsible for booking a clean. The settled sludge shelters biofilm that a rinse cannot lift. Only a full drain, scrub and sanitise breaks the cycle and keeps the overhead tank genuinely clean afterwards.

“We clean the roof tank but the water still runs cloudy. Why?” Almost always because the underground sump below it was skipped. The pump lifts settled silt from the buried tank straight into the freshly cleaned roof tank. Doing the sump and overhead together as one job is what fixes cloudy water on a Phase 2 block.
“What does sump cleaning cost for a CGHS block here?” From ₹1,499 for a sump up to 1,000 litres, priced up by capacity. A shared block sump of 1,001 to 2,000 litres is ₹1,799 to 2,200. When we do the sump and rooftop tank together, or several pockets in a run, the combined rate is lower.
“How often should a shared block sump be cleaned?” For a sump feeding dozens of flats we suggest every six months, since the throughput keeps rebuilding the silt bed. Blocks on borewell top-up in summer are better on a four-month cycle. We can put the block on a standing reminder if the RWA wants.
“Do you coordinate with the RWA for access to the pump room?” Yes. We plan the visit with the RWA or block secretary so the pump room and sump cover are open on arrival, and schedule the drain around the pump timing so flats stay supplied from the overhead tank throughout.
“Is the confined-space entry safe for an older Phase 2 sump?” It is when done to procedure. We ventilate and air-test the sump before anyone enters, use the right lighting and gear inside, and check the walls for cracks while cleaning, so entry is controlled from start to finish.
